Why Would You Want to Get Rid of Top Hits?

Top Hits provides Safari’s best guess of the website that you want to visit when you start typing in the search box. In many instances, this can be very useful, saving you from typing out the full name of a website. However, there are a few reasons why you may want to get rid of Top Hits. One of the biggest reasons is that Safari preloads the Top Hit result before you select it. That means if you do click it, the page will appear much faster than if it had to load from scratch. However, if the Top Hit isn’t the page you actually want to open, you’ve used up some data preloading a page you’re not visiting, wasting data in the process. Top Hits is also based on your search history. Depending on what you’ve been searching for, you might not be so keen for websites you’ve visited to appear as the Top Hit when other people are using your computer.

How to Get Rid of Top Hits on Safari for Mac

Top Hits are mostly based on your browser history, but will also appear for any websites in your Safari Favorites. You can stop Top Hits from appearing by removing any Favorites and deleting your browser history. Deleting your entire history will remove all Top Hits, but if you only want to remove specific sites from Top Hits, you can just delete the history associated with that website.
